Auto Key Duplication: A Comprehensive Guide for Automotive Professionals
Intro
In the modern automobile landscape, the ability to duplicate keys quickly and accurately has actually ended up being a vital service for locksmiths, dealer service departments, and independent repair centers. "Auto key duplication" describes the procedure of creating a functional copy of a vehicle's original key-- consisting of the metal blade, the transponder chip, and any integrated remote controls-- utilizing customized devices and strategies. Traditional Mechanical Cutting
This method mirrors the traditional "cutting a key by eye" technique. The technician copies the bitting pattern from https://quinus46.gumroad.com/ the initial key onto a compatible blank utilizing a rotary or milling maker. It's ideal for older automobiles that do not have electronic security parts.
2. Laser‑Cut Keys
Laser‑cut secrets have a more complex, double‑sided blade that avoids easy recreation by basic cutters. Devoted laser-cut devices encode the precise depth and angle of each cut, ensuring an accurate match.
3. Transponder Programming
Most contemporary automobiles employ an RFID transponder that communicates with the car's immobilizer. After cutting the blade, the new key needs to be configured to the car's ECU utilizing a professional programmer. Failure to set the chip leads to a non‑starting automobile.
4. Remote or FOB Duplication
Keyless‑entry fobs include both a mechanical blade and a radio‑frequency circuit. Some fobs can be cloned with a universal duplicator, while others need a complete "discover" treatment via the car's onboard diagnostic port.
Step‑by‑Step Workflow for Duplicating an Auto Key
Below is a normal, methodical procedure utilized by experts:
Identify the Vehicle and Key Type
- Validate make, design, year, and whether the key consists of a transponder or remote. Speak with the car's service handbook or an online key database (e.g., Automotive Key Code Database).
Select the Appropriate Blank

- Pick a key blank that matches the original's profile, blade type, and chip place.
Cut the Blade
- Manual Cut: Transfer the bitting pattern using a key gauge. Laser Cut: Use a laser cutter with the proper code card. Mill Cut: For side‑winder keys, use a rotary mill with proper depth evaluates.
Program the Transponder (if suitable)
- Connect the key developer to the OBD‑II port. Follow the on‑screen triggers to "learn" the brand-new key to the immobilizer system.
Test Remote Functions (if equipped)
- Verify lock/unlock, trunk release, and panic buttons. If cloning, utilize an RF duplicator to replicate the rolling‑code signal.
Final Verification
- Place the duplicated key into the ignition and attempt to start the engine. Verify that all electronic features work as anticipated.
File and Label
- Tape-record the key's identification number, programming date, and any notes in the store's job management system.

Security and Legal Aspects
- Licensed Duplication: Many producers limit copying high‑security secrets without evidence of ownership. Constantly obtain a signed authorization form from the vehicle owner. Anti‑theft Regulations: In some jurisdictions, it is unlawful to program a transponder key for a lorry you do not own. Confirm regional laws before providing the service. Data Protection: Keep consumer lorry identification numbers (VINs) and key codes secure to avoid misuse.
Typical Mistakes to Avoid
- Utilizing the Wrong Blank: Mismatched blade geometry can trigger bad ignition engagement. Avoiding Transponder Programming: A cut‑only key will look similar however will not begin the car. Overlooking Key Testing: Failing to verify remote functions may result in pricey returns. Over‑Programming: Some automobiles allow only a limited variety of learned keys; surpassing this limit can lock out all keys.
Often Asked Questions (FAQ)
1. Can any key be duplicated, or does the car design matter?
A lot of keys can be duplicated, but more recent automobiles with encrypted transponders or rolling‑code remotes require exclusive shows tools. Some high‑security "clever" keys may only be available through dealers.
2. The length of time does the entire procedure take?
For a straightforward mechanical copy, intend on 10-- 15 minutes. If the key includes transponder shows or a remote, quote 30-- 60 minutes.
3. Do I need to purchase pricey equipment?
While professional‑grade cutters and programmers represent a bigger upfront cost, lots of shops choose to rent or lease devices initially, especially if their volume is low.
4. Is it legal to replicate a key for a customer without evidence of ownership?
Legislation differs by area, however many states require proof of ownership or a signed permission type. Obtaining paperwork secures both the service technician and the consumer.
5. What should I do if the duplicated key does not start the car?
Initially, re‑check the blade cutting depth and positioning. If the blade looks proper, confirm that the transponder was properly programmed. In uncommon cases, the immobilizer system might need a "reset" by means of a dealer-level scan tool.
6. Are there options to buying a new key programmer?
Yes. Some mobile locksmith professional services offer on‑site programs using portable devices. Others partner with third‑party programs services that charge a per‑key charge, which can be affordable for low volume.
